1. Ease of Use and User Interface
One of the first things businesses evaluate when comparing Salesforce vs SugarCRM is ease of use. A CRM should facilitate user adoption, streamline processes, and minimize training time to ensure seamless integration into daily operations. Salesforce vs SugarCRM comparisons frequently highlight that Salesforce has an edge in this area due to its modern and intuitive interface. With a visually appealing design, structured menus, and a drag-and-drop dashboard, Salesforce makes navigation effortless, reducing the learning curve for new users. Additionally, its AI-powered recommendations provide intelligent insights, allowing businesses to optimize workflows and enhance overall efficiency.
On the other hand, SugarCRM vs Salesforce evaluations often reveal that SugarCRM comes with a steeper learning curve. While it offers extensive customization options, which can be beneficial for companies with specific needs, its interface is less polished and requires users to invest more time in training. The platform’s layout, though functional, is not as intuitive as Salesforce, meaning that businesses may need to allocate additional resources for onboarding employees. Organizations looking for an out-of-the-box CRM solution with minimal learning barriers and an easy-to-adopt system may find Salesforce vs SugarCRM favoring Salesforce in terms of usability and accessibility.
2. Customization and Flexibility
Both platforms allow businesses to tailor the CRM experience to their needs, but they do so in different ways. Salesforce vs SugarCRM comparisons often highlight that Salesforce offers a vast marketplace of third-party integrations and a powerful development platform through Salesforce AppExchange. Companies can create highly customized workflows using Salesforce’s no-code and low-code tools.
SugarCRM, in contrast, is highly flexible for on-premise deployments and provides extensive customization options. Its open-source foundation allows businesses to modify the software to fit unique requirements, making it a strong choice for companies with in-house development teams who need a fully tailored solution.
3. Pricing and Cost Considerations
Cost plays a crucial role in any business decision. Salesforce operates on a subscription-based pricing model, which can be expensive for small businesses but provides access to cutting-edge features. With multiple pricing tiers, businesses can scale up as needed, but the overall investment remains on the higher end.
SugarCRM offers more competitive pricing, making it a cost-effective alternative. With various editions catering to different business sizes, it provides flexibility without breaking the bank. However, businesses that require extensive customization may need additional resources, which could increase overall costs.
4. Integration Capabilities
When comparing Salesforce vs SugarCRM, integration is a significant factor. Salesforce excels in this area, offering thousands of integrations through its AppExchange marketplace. It seamlessly connects with ERP systems, marketing automation tools, and productivity apps like Slack and Microsoft Teams.
SugarCRM also provides integration capabilities but relies more on third-party connectors. While it supports popular tools like Zapier, it may require more manual effort to achieve seamless integration with specific applications compared to Salesforce.
5. Automation and AI Features
Automation is at the heart of a successful CRM system, and when evaluating Salesforce vs SugarCRM, businesses must consider the level of automation each platform offers. Salesforce vs SugarCRM comparisons often emphasize Salesforce’s industry-leading AI-powered automation, which is driven by its Einstein AI technology. Einstein AI enables predictive analytics, automated lead scoring, intelligent workflow automation, and advanced forecasting, allowing businesses to refine their sales strategies and improve customer service with AI-driven insights. By leveraging automation, Salesforce users can significantly enhance efficiency, ensuring that teams focus on high-priority tasks rather than manual data entry or repetitive processes.
SugarCRM also offers automation capabilities through its SugarPredict technology, which includes AI-driven predictions, workflow automation, and data analysis. However, in most Salesforce vs SugarCRM comparisons, Salesforce emerges as the preferred choice for businesses looking for cutting-edge automation and AI capabilities. SugarCRM’s automation tools, while useful, are not as advanced or deeply integrated as those found in Salesforce, making Salesforce the better fit for companies that prioritize intelligent automation to drive business growth and improve operational efficiency.
6. Deployment Options and Scalability
Salesforce is a cloud-based platform, making it easy to deploy and scale. Businesses of all sizes benefit from its cloud infrastructure, ensuring security, reliability, and accessibility from anywhere.
SugarCRM offers both cloud-based and on-premise deployment options. Companies with strict data security requirements or those operating in industries with compliance concerns may prefer SugarCRM’s on-premise model. However, for businesses prioritizing scalability and seamless updates, Salesforce remains a top choice.
7. Customer Support and Community
Customer support is a critical aspect of choosing the right CRM, and when comparing Salesforce vs SugarCRM, businesses must evaluate the level of assistance available. Salesforce vs SugarCRM comparisons often highlight Salesforce’s comprehensive support system, which includes 24/7 customer support, a vast knowledge base, and an active global user community. Additionally, businesses using Salesforce can access Salesforce-certified consultants, ensuring they receive expert guidance whenever needed. This extensive support network makes Salesforce a reliable choice for companies that require ongoing assistance and resources to optimize their CRM usage.
SugarCRM also provides customer support, but its support network is smaller compared to Salesforce. While businesses can still find resources, training materials, and assistance from SugarCRM’s team, the depth and availability of support do not match Salesforce’s global ecosystem. For organizations that rely heavily on continuous customer support and an engaged user community, Salesforce offers a more robust and accessible system, making it the preferred option in most Salesforce vs SugarCRM comparisons.
Which CRM is Right for Your Business?
The choice between Salesforce vs SugarCRM depends on your business’s unique needs:
- Choose Salesforce if: You need an industry-leading CRM with advanced automation, AI-powered insights, extensive integrations, and a user-friendly interface. Ideal for enterprises and fast-growing businesses.
- Choose SugarCRM if: You prefer a cost-effective solution with strong customization options, on-premise deployment flexibility, and open-source adaptability. Best for companies with specific industry requirements or in-house development teams.
